Measurement eye not on at start of wash

You may want to check the junction box normally located at the floor below the Red Lion control panel (the conduit line where the eyes travel from the bay). Check to be sure those connections are not corroded. If you have enough slack in the cable then cut it off and solder the wires then put on a wire nut

I have already replaced the receiver and the transmitter. This is the first i have ever heard of a built in delay for the eyes? As i understand it there is a just a relay in the water wizard panel that cycles the power to all eyes at start of wash just to make sure they come back on and its to check functionality of all the eyes.

Check for floating wires from receiver AND Trasnmitters conect them to 24vdc+ except black wire from Transmitters...Good Luck.

I tried looking through the owner's manual but i couldn't find the answer, so my apologies for being a newbie.There are two diagonal beams on the WW2, one in the middle on the gantry and the other in at the end. Can someone kindly point out to me which is the measurement eye and what is the other one?

Thank you.
 
Can not answer for the ww2 but on the ww1, the eyes in the cans on outside are the safety eyes and the one inside the gantry are the mearsuring eyes.
